Mass Effect 2 multi-core workaround released
A workaround for Mass Effect 2 players that fixes extremely long load times stemming from dual core issues has been released and is available now for download.
The majority of the loading issues take place between decks of the Normandy; some have figured out that the problems have to do with the game's processor affinity. When set to one core and then back to two cores the issues clear up, but this either forces players to address the situation manually every time they play, or have impeded performance elsewhere in the title. _____________ source : Examiner |
